logo

DeepSeek大模型全解析:技术架构与应用场景深度剖析

作者:问题终结者2025.09.25 22:51浏览量:1

简介:本文深入解析DeepSeek大模型的技术架构、核心优势及多领域应用场景,结合代码示例与实操建议,为开发者与企业用户提供技术选型与场景落地的系统性指南。

一、DeepSeek大模型技术架构解析

DeepSeek大模型是基于Transformer架构的第三代预训练语言模型,其核心设计围绕高效计算、动态推理与多模态融合三大目标展开。模型采用分层注意力机制(Hierarchical Attention),通过局部-全局双通道注意力优化长文本处理效率,在保持1024维度隐藏层的同时,将计算复杂度从O(n²)降至O(n log n)。

1.1 架构创新点

  • 动态稀疏注意力:通过门控机制动态激活关键token,在金融报告分析场景中,可将计算资源集中于数值变化区域,推理速度提升40%。
  • 混合专家系统(MoE):集成16个专家模块,根据输入内容自动路由至最匹配的专家,在医疗问诊场景中,疾病诊断准确率提升12%。
  • 多模态对齐层:支持文本、图像、结构化数据的联合编码,在电商商品描述生成任务中,图文一致性评分达0.92(满分1.0)。

1.2 训练数据与优化

模型预训练数据涵盖:

  • 通用领域:2000亿token的网页文本、学术论文
  • 垂直领域:500亿token的金融报告、医疗病历、法律文书
  • 多模态数据:10亿对图文匹配样本

采用两阶段训练策略:

  1. # 伪代码示例:两阶段训练流程
  2. def train_deepseek():
  3. # 第一阶段:通用能力预训练
  4. pretrain_loss = train_on_general_domain(
  5. dataset="CommonCrawl+Books",
  6. batch_size=4096,
  7. epochs=3
  8. )
  9. # 第二阶段:领域适配微调
  10. fine_tune_loss = train_on_domain_data(
  11. dataset="FinancialReports+MedicalRecords",
  12. batch_size=1024,
  13. epochs=1,
  14. lr_scheduler=CosineAnnealingLR
  15. )
  16. return fine_tune_loss

二、核心应用场景与实操指南

2.1 金融风控领域

场景价值:在信贷审批场景中,DeepSeek可实时解析企业财报、征信报告等非结构化数据,自动提取300+风险指标。

实施路径

  1. 数据预处理:使用OCR+NLP联合管道处理扫描件财报
    ```python
    from deepseek_sdk import DocumentParser

parser = DocumentParser(model=”deepseek-finance-v1”)
financial_report = parser.parse(“2023_annual_report.pdf”)

输出结构化数据:{‘revenue’: 1.2e9, ‘debt_ratio’: 0.45}

  1. 2. 风险建模:结合历史违约数据训练XGBoost-DeepSeek混合模型,AUC提升至0.91
  2. **效果验证**:某股份制银行实测显示,模型使小微信贷审批时效从72小时缩短至2小时,坏账率下降18%。
  3. #### 2.2 医疗健康领域
  4. **创新应用**:
  5. - 智能分诊:通过多轮对话准确识别患者主诉,将急诊科分诊准确率从78%提升至92%
  6. - 医学文献解析:自动生成结构化摘要,支持科研人员快速定位关键实验数据
  7. **技术实现**:
  8. ```python
  9. # 医疗对话系统示例
  10. from deepseek_medical import DialogueSystem
  11. system = DialogueSystem(specialty="cardiology")
  12. patient_input = "最近胸闷,爬三层楼需要休息"
  13. diagnosis = system.analyze(patient_input)
  14. # 输出:{'suspected_disease': '稳定型心绞痛', 'confidence': 0.87}

2.3 智能制造领域

工业场景落地

  • 设备故障预测:通过时序数据+文本日志联合建模,提前72小时预测机床轴承故障
  • 工艺优化:分析历史生产参数与质量数据,生成最优加工参数组合

数据工程要点

  1. 时序数据对齐:将振动传感器数据与设备维护日志按时间戳融合
  2. 异常检测:使用DeepSeek编码器提取特征,结合Isolation Forest检测异常模式

三、企业级部署最佳实践

3.1 模型压缩与加速

  • 量化技术:将FP32权重转为INT8,模型体积缩小75%,推理速度提升3倍
  • 蒸馏方案:使用Teacher-Student架构,将6B参数模型蒸馏为1B参数,精度保持92%

3.2 私有化部署方案

部署方式 适用场景 硬件要求
单机部署 研发测试 1×A100 80G
分布式集群 生产环境 4×A100 + 千兆网络
边缘计算 工厂设备 Jetson AGX Orin

3.3 持续优化策略

  1. 数据闭环:建立用户反馈-数据标注-模型迭代的飞轮机制
  2. 动态路由:根据请求复杂度自动选择不同规模模型(1B/6B/60B)

四、开发者生态支持

DeepSeek提供完整的开发工具链:

  • SDK:支持Python/Java/C++多语言调用
  • Prompt工程工具:内置50+行业模板,支持少样本学习
  • 可视化调试平台:实时监控注意力权重分布
  1. # 快速入门示例
  2. from deepseek import GenerationModel
  3. model = GenerationModel(
  4. model_name="deepseek-7b",
  5. temperature=0.7,
  6. max_length=200
  7. )
  8. response = model.generate(
  9. prompt="解释量子计算在金融风险建模中的应用",
  10. stop_tokens=["\n\n"]
  11. )
  12. print(response)

五、未来演进方向

  1. 实时推理优化:通过持续学习技术实现模型参数的在线更新
  2. 具身智能集成:与机器人控制算法结合,实现工业场景的自主决策
  3. 伦理安全框架:构建可解释的决策路径追踪系统

DeepSeek大模型通过技术创新与场景深耕,正在重塑AI在关键行业的应用范式。对于开发者而言,掌握其架构原理与部署方法,将能高效构建差异化解决方案;对于企业用户,选择合适的落地路径可实现显著的效率提升与成本优化。建议从试点场景切入,逐步构建数据-模型-业务的闭环体系。

相关文章推荐

发表评论

活动